Westeinde is a hamlet in the Dutch province of Drenthe. It is part of the town Dwingeloo and of the municipality of Westerveld. The name Westeinde means 'western end' and alludes to the fact that it lies west of Dwingeloo.

Dwingeloo is a village halfway between Meppel and Assen in the Dutch province of Drenthe. It is a part of the municipality of Westerveld. The village is known internationally because of the radio telescope of the Dwingeloo Radio Observatory, located on the edge of the Dwingeloo Heath, 3 km south of the village.

Lhee is a hamlet in the Dutch province of Drenthe. It is a part of the municipality of Westerveld, and lies about 13 kilometres north of Hoogeveen. The hamlet was first mentioned in 1181 as "In Lede". Lhee is situated 3 km east of Nieuwe Bork.
